Puccini’s Madama Butterfly
Patricia Racette sings the title role in the late Anthony Minghella's stunning production of Puccini's tragedy, a new classic of the Met repertory that opened in the 2006-07 season. Marcello Giordani is American Navy Lieutenant B.F. Pinkerton, and Dwayne Croft and Maria Zifchak co-star. Patrick Summers conducts.
This performance was originally transmitted live on Saturday, March 7, 2009.
